There are many different types of charts available to use; this one is an OLHC Chart, which means “Open, High, Low, Close.”. OHLC refers to the bar itself. The opening price is the left-sided dash, High is the top of the vertical line, Low is the bottom of the line, and Close is the right-sided horizontal dash.

This stock is at a Fibonacci retracement level. There are three Fibonacci retracement levels that you look at: 38.2%, 50%, and 61.8%. This stock has pulled back to the 38.2% level (not shown on the chart above). You want to trade pullbacks to this level or the 50% level. If it goes down to the 61.8% level, it may be signaling weakness.Look for lines of resistance and support. Whenever you read stock charts, you need to look for the lines of resistance and support. Apr 5, 2023 · Understanding the Basics. The first thing to understand when reading stock charts is the basic terminology. Stock charts are typically plotted with time on the X-axis (horizontal) and price on the Y-axis (vertical). The line connecting the points is called a price trendline, which shows the general direction of the stock's price movement over time.

Here is a list of stock terms to know in order to learn how to read a stock chart: 1. Open and Previous Close. The open is the stock price of a given security when the market opens. And (as you might guess) the previous close is what the stock price was when the market closed the previous business day. When viewing a daily chart, this line represents a 50-day moving average volume level. This line is derived by summing the volume of the last 50 trading days and dividing it by 50. First, look at the green and red vertical bars that seem to be wandering drunkenly across the main part of the graph. The top and bottom of each vertical bar represent the highest and lowest prices of the stock, shown on the right side of the graph, over that time interval.
